A2Z Advanced Home Inspections realizes that the purchase of a home is probably the largest and most exciting investment you will ever make. It is difficult to remove any emotional attachment you may have for a home due to it's location, style, setting, etc. A home inspection will help you learn as much as you can about the property you are considering buying in an effort to help you make a more informed decision as a buyer. Excellent. David arrived on time and was able to address the major concerns I had about my home foundation and cracking of external brick wall. He gave me a realistic, believable assessment of the foundation problems and recommended solutions that were complete as to repair of the damage and fixing the cause of the problem. He also did a complete inspection of the house. It was thorough and his recommendations make sense. He has impressive experience in electrical, plumbing, and roofing problems as well as foundation issues. His report is well written and received within a couple of days. There were many pictures to document the problems he found.
